The swearing-in ceremony, held at the Niger State liaison office in Abuja, was presided over by the governor.
According to him, “I took advantage of the presence of the Niger State Chief Judge, Justice Halima Ibrahim Abdulmalik, and other judiciary officials of the state in Abuja for the ongoing Legal Practitioners Disciplinary Committee meeting to conduct the swearing-in ceremony.”
While congratulating the newly sworn-in High Court judges and Khadis on their elevation, he noted that the promotion is proof of their commitment and hard work in the state.
Bago also reminded the judiciary officials of the seriousness of the task ahead and urged them to uphold fairness in the discharge of their duties.
